The Integration Illusion: Why "Native" Doesn't Always Mean "Better"

1. The API Economy's Hidden Costs

Google's deep Android integration creates what developers call "the ecosystem tax"—the hidden costs of working within a closed system. For power users, this manifests in:

  • Data silos: Google's AI prioritizes information from its own services (Gmail, Docs, Drive), creating friction when working with other platforms
  • Permission bloat: Full functionality requires granting extensive app permissions that many professionals find excessive
  • Update dependency: Feature improvements are tied to Android OS updates, which arrive slowly on budget devices

By contrast, third-party AIs like Claude operate through focused APIs that require fewer permissions while offering deeper integration with tools like Notion, Slack, and Trello—platforms that Indian startups increasingly rely on.

2. The Urban-Rural Productivity Gap

AI tool selection is exacerbating the productivity divide between urban and rural professionals. While metro-based freelancers rapidly adopt specialized tools, their rural counterparts remain dependent on default solutions due to:

  • Discovery barriers: Limited exposure to alternatives (43% of rural professionals unaware of third-party AI options)
  • Payment friction: Credit card penetration remains below 15% in rural areas
  • Connectivity constraints: Third-party AIs often require stable internet for setup

Bridging this gap represents a ₹12,000 crore annual opportunity, according to Omidyar Network India. Pilot programs in Jharkhand and Chhattisgarh show that targeted AI training can increase rural freelancer incomes by 28-40%.
